SUMMER VIRTUAL LEARNING
CREDIT RECOVERY INFORMATION
Dates: June 21 – July 15, 2010 (Monday-Thursday)
Times: 8:00-12:00 Students will only be permitted to register for up to two credit
recovery classes.
Eligibility: The student must have previously taken and not passed the course to be
eligible for Virtual Learning Credit Recovery.
Registration: Registration for currently enrolled CHS students must be submitted, with
payment of a money order with a minimum registration fee of $50.00 per class, by
Tuesday, June 15, 2010. Spaces will be limited.
Fees: Students currently enrolled in Cambridge City Schools will pay a fee of $125.00
per class. If the student doesn’t complete the class, the student will be charged $300, the
entire cost of the course to the district.
Description: Credit Recovery is a self-paced computer based program that combines
technology with individualized, teacher direction.
Transportation: Students are responsible for the own transportation to and from
Summer Virtual Learning Credit Recovery.
Curriculum: See Registration Form
Payment: Payment must be made with money order payable to Cambridge City
Schools. A deposit must be made at the time of registration, $50.00 per class. Personal
checks will not be accepted.
SUMMER VIRTUAL LEARNING
EXPECTATIONS AND POLICIES
Arrival and departure:
 Class begins at 8:00 a.m.; you must be present at this time.
 Students must be off school grounds by 12:10.
 Students should be on school grounds no earlier than 10 minutes before their first
class and off school grounds no later than 10 minutes after class.
Attendance:
 More than 3 days absence from summer virtual learning credit recovery will be
dismissal from the program.
 Attendance will be counted from the first day of class, June 21, 2010.
 Arrival after the first hour will be counted as a full day’s absence, if less than an
hour, three tardies equal an absence.
 Bring a note from home for all absences but this will still count against the
student’s overall attendance record.
 Credit Recovery will allow students to work at their own pace and will receive
recovered credit when mastery in the course(s) is achieved. Student may work
additionally after scheduled schooling at any internet based computer. At that
time, students will have completed their summer commitment and need not attend
further.
Do not bring:
 Drugs
 Alcohol
 Tobacco Products
 Weapons
 Non-enrolled friends/relatives
Usable Electronic Devices:
 Calculators and devices authorized by the teacher.
Classroom rules:
 Each teacher will establish reasonable rules.
Discipline:
 Students removed from Summer School will not receive a refund.
 Smoking is NOT allowed in the building or on school grounds.
 Profanity or disrespectful language will result in dismissal from the program.
